- Cell biology: cytoskeleton, membranes and membrane transport, extracellular matrix, organelles, origin of life and organization of viruses, prokaryotic and eukaryotic cells.
- Biochemistry: structure of biological macromolecules (nucleic acids, proteins, lipids, and sugars), definitions of polymer chains, classification and roles of biological polymers (proteins, nucleic acids, polysaccharides), folding and structuring of biological macromolecules, intra- and inter-molecular physicochemical interactions, biosynthesis and stability of macromolecules.
- Integrative biology and organism biology: angiosperm nutrition, animal and plant physiology
- Ecology: introduction to ecology, biogeochemical cycles, paleoecology

The end-of-year introductory research project (lasting one week to 10 days) is one of the CPES's unique features: it consists of an immersion in a research laboratory, accompanied by presentations of research projects, with the possible participation of students for one or two half-days. The aim is to provide an understanding of the challenges of a research project and the contributions of modeling, computer science, and digital simulation. A presentation is required in the form of a poster or short report and an oral presentation before a jury.

In this EU, we will explore each stage of the life cycle of organisms (mainly metazoans and angiosperms) through a series of practical exercises covering: embryonic development (including organ formation, cell differentiation, and growth processes), the acquisition of reproductive capacity (including the stages associated with meiosis and gametogenesis), and fertilization. This series of practical assignments is combined with a series of tutorials addressing issues related to the transmission of genetic information.
